Key Points
Tensile properties of SiCf/Ti60 composites degrade after exposure to 600°C for extended periods, highlighting thermal effects.
After long-term thermal exposure, results indicate a notable reduction in tensile strength and ductility of the composites.
Analysis of mechanical performance reveals considerable changes due to prolonged thermal stress, impacting structural integrity.
Findings support the need for improved material formulations to withstand high-temperature applications.
